Two circular paintings depicting flowers and insects, attributed to Wang Xue Tao - 王雪涛(1903-1982 )Ink and polychrome on paper. One shows flowering rose branches emerging from a rock and wasps forming their nests on one of them. The other shows a willow branch with a praying mantis and a cicada standing on it, while a butterfly flies by. They both bear on the left a signature Xue Tao with a seal of the artist. 51 x 54,5 cmFramed in Chinese wooden frames
